I consider the BM a variation on the HRM design..(different tone stack and modified output section) I actually built an amp off that layout you posted years ago w/global master and the result was an amp that was difficult to balance, (I suppose due to the impedance in-balance of the 1MA pot feeding a 1MA pot as well as the low gain entrance network) ..The OD channel didn't have enough volume to keep up with the clean channel, If you dimmed everything it came close but at that point it was way to gain-ey...
The OD Level becomes the OD master and the Master becomes the clean Master..

I initially wired my BM clone this way. It was quite alarming to have your clean channel louder than your OD channel. Personally, I think the circuit is incorrect and it should be dual master volumes..The OD channel didn't have enough volume to keep up with the clean channel
Also I'm not too fond of a HRM amp using the Dumbleator, it thickens up the tone too much, though some would argue that could be sorted out with the HRM eq.
I like the BM eq, though the Skyliner eq is equally good too.
